## Runbook: Session-Token Refresh Stall (Veldane Auth)

When the Veldane gateway returns stale sessions after a token refresh, first confirm the refresh worker is reading the rotated signing key rather than the cached one. The bug surfaces only when the refresh window overlaps a key rotation, so reproduce it by shortening both intervals in staging. Before patching, verify the service is running with the configuration below.

settings of fahag-haduf:
[ulaox]
port = 8443
region = south-2
host = ulaox.lumiccorp.internal
timeout_ms = 500
retries = 8

## Alert: Tenant Quota Breach — Gatemeter

Fires when a tenant exceeds 90% of its per-minute request quota for 5 consecutive windows. Gatemeter throttles at 100%; 429s follow. Reviewers: quota changes must go through `quotas/tenants.yaml` with a linked approval ticket — reject inline overrides. Check for retry storms before raising limits. Burst multipliers cap at 3x. False positives usually trace to clock skew on edge nodes. Direct quota policy questions to the traffic team.

escalation mailbox, yahif-kahop: norax.aldion.quenath@ordinhq.example

Heads up: if the Lintrock baseline file in the Quarrow repo drifts from main, CI fails with a "stale baseline" error even when the code is fine. Quick fix is to regenerate the baseline on a clean checkout and re-push. If a customer build is blocked, confirm the failing run matches the token below before escalating.

build token for yadug-yagag: htk21_c863c33eb8b82c0c9c152

**Handover — Night Shift, Temporary Site (Wrenfield Depot)**

Hi Dara, while the Alderton Building is being renovated, night cover runs from the Wrenfield Depot on Mill Rise. The CCTV monitors are in the back office; check them hourly and note anything odd in the red log. Heating is on a timer — don't adjust it, the dial sticks. The kettle trips the fuse if used with the heater, so unplug one first. The depot's rear staff door uses a keypad; enter with the code below.

turnstile pass: bdg-UDJFMS-19449315